PAY YOURSELF FIRST
If you've read some of David Bach's books you're already very knowledgeable about the thought of paying yourself first. To describe how this works I'm gonna paraphrase from one of David's books, Start Late, Finish Rich.
When you get paid is there a very first thing you spend? The correct answer is Taxes. Can you explain that? Since 1943 taxes are already automatically deducted from the pay checks. Before who's wasn't automatic, workers got their cash nevertheless they had to pay their own taxes. Unfortunately, people weren't saving enough money to pay their taxes and a lot of of them were left with huge tax debts. I thought this was a huge problem with the government.
That's once the government chosen to deduct taxes automatically or pay themselves first. This way the us government is satisfied given that they get money therefore you do not see or miss the bucks mainly because it has never been yours to begin with.
Please take a page on the government's playbook and pay yourself first. You may set up a computerized deduction using your bank to place savings on auto pilot. If this comes off the superior you don't view it or miss it and your savings are able to do just grow. To find the best results and long lasting growth apply this with an RRSP or 401(k). The earlier this can be achieved better, consider the scenario below:
*Assuming a rise rate of 10% til age 65.
Jimmy is Twenty years old and contributes $200 30 days to his RRSP
Paul is Forty years old and contributes $800 30 days to his RRSP
By age 65 Jimmy could have contributed a full of $108,000, the whole value of his investment will be worth a stunning $2,096,500.34.
By age 65 Paul could have contributed a full of $240,000, the complete price of his investment will likely be worth $1,061,466.72.
Subscribe TO GROUP RRSP OR 401K PLAN
This is definitely part 2 of handing over yourself first but worth mentioning here. The advantages of joining your companies group RRSP or 401K plan are two parts. 1) it helps you build a very substantial amount of money in the lon run, particularly if you're starting young. 2) your contributions are tax deductible. You're lucky In case your employer matches contributions because those are tax deductible at the same time. It means you will get double contributions and double tax deductions. Ride that gravy train!
Since your money grows you will be inclined to dip into your RRSP that is not advisable. You should know there are steep taxes and fees to make early withdrawals. It's preferable to just squeeze money that's in there out of your mind. Think long-term and permit the magic of compound interest do its thing.
Provide an EMERGENCY FUND
Developing an urgent situation fund may experience like you're taking a couple of steps back as it doesn't bring about your building wealth efforts the slightest bit. However, because bad things are likely to happen at possible time - over the associated costs will likely be one less thing you must bother about for those who have an unexpected emergency fund set up.
A superb rule should be to have between three and few months of living expenses as part of your emergency fund. In the event that's too much right now, personal finance experts like Dave Ramsey suggest saving $1000 as a starter emergency fund then finishing the fund later if you're within a better position to do this.
